The Lunada Bay Angels opened up the 2020 Little League Season with a hard fought, team-win over the Rolling Hills Diamondbacks. After falling behind 7-3 at the end of two innings, Nicholas Yun struck out the side and the Angels rallied for 8 runs in the bottom of the 3rd. The Angels were led offensively by Julian Imposimato (2/2, 3 runs, 2 RBIs) and Will Shouse (2/3, 1 run, 1 RBI) and Alex Vitkus, Jake Dube, Preston Decker, and Yun all hit safely in the game. Excellent base-running by Rocco Imposimato (2 runs) and clutch hitting by Jacob Agaiby (1 RBI) extended the lead to 11-7. After giving up two runs in the top of the 4th, Kai Collatos (2 runs) made a spectacular catch at second base to seal the victory for the Angels and to help Yun (1-0) earn the win.
